Jakarta, 7 April 2021 – PT Telkom Indonesia (Persero) Tbk (Telkom) disrupted services in several areas of East Nusa Tenggara Province such as Atambua, Soe, Larantuka, and Kalabahi have gradually resumed normal at 13.20 Western Indonesia Time (WIB). The Maumere - Larantuka segment fiber optic network which was severed at the Maumere - Iliwengot point, has been successfully reconnected and is operating as normal. 

Telkom Vice President of Corporate Communication, Pujo Pramono said that the technician team immediately repaired the disconnected fiber optic cable upon arrival at the location, by laying out a 500-meter cable to reconnect the severed cables. "Than God, disrupted services in several areas especially in Soe, Atambua, Kalabahi, and Larantuka regions have gradually recovered. Meanwhile, we continue to restore the network in the Kupang - Soe section. However, TelkomGroup services throughout NTT have resumed normal operation, Pujo said.

Pujo also said that Telkom is still seeking temporary alternative routes to secure services. “We continue to alert a team of technicians to secure and anticipate any impacts that may arise due to the extreme weather in NTT. Hopefully this condition will be over soon,” Pujo said.
